汲取包钢板材厂爆炸事故教训 内蒙古坚决遏制重特大事故发生
Zhong Guo Xin Wen Wang· 2026-02-04 12:12
内蒙古还将健全"大安全大应急"体系,加强区域综合性应急救援基地、航空应急救援体系、应急物资储 备库、消防救援基础设施等建设,提升森林草原防灭火、防汛抗旱减灾、地震灾害防范、极端天气应对 等能力。 1月18日15时03分,包钢板材厂发生爆炸事故,共造成10人死亡,84人受伤。 包钢在当天的会议上说,内蒙古要开展建筑施工、高层建筑、交通运输、矿山、危化品、燃气、消防、 旅游等重点领域隐患排查整治,强化大型活动的安全管控,坚决遏制重特大事故发生。 中新网呼和浩特2月4日电(记者李爱平)内蒙古自治区政府主席包钢2月4日在内蒙古自治区十四届人大五 次会议上表示,内蒙古要深刻汲取包钢板材厂"1·18"爆炸事故教训,坚决遏制重特大事故发生。 内蒙古自治区政协委员郭万富认为,内蒙古自治区深刻汲取包钢板材厂"1·18"爆炸事故教训的意义在 于,将发展与安全置于同等高度,才能为筑牢中国北疆安全稳定屏障提供坚实支撑。(完) ...

贵金属行情持续,小金属盈利或提升
East Money Securities· 2026-02-02 09:26
Investment Rating - The report maintains an "Outperform" rating for the industry [2][12]. Core Insights - The report highlights the ongoing strength in precious metals and anticipates potential profit increases in minor metals [1]. - It emphasizes the financial attributes of copper and the impact of supply constraints on various metals, including aluminum and tungsten [4][5]. - The report notes the continued demand for gold driven by central bank purchases and the selling of U.S. government bonds by European institutions [4]. Summary by Sections Copper Sector - The report indicates a focus on the financial attributes of copper, with LME copper prices at $12,921 per ton and SHFE copper at ¥101,340 per ton, showing a week-on-week change of -0.6% and +0.6% respectively [4]. - It mentions a tightening supply of copper concentrate, with processing fees declining, which may accelerate the clearing of smelting profits [4]. Aluminum Sector - LME aluminum prices reached $3,175 per ton, while SHFE aluminum was at ¥24,290 per ton, reflecting a week-on-week increase of +0.9% and +1.5% respectively [4]. - The report notes a high operating rate of 98.3% for electrolytic aluminum and a slight increase in the operating rate of aluminum processing enterprises [4]. Precious Metals - SHFE gold prices were reported at ¥1,115.6 per gram and COMEX gold at $4,983.1 per ounce, with week-on-week increases of +8.1% and +8.3% respectively [4]. - The report highlights that the SPDR Gold ETF's net holdings increased to 1,086.5 tons, indicating stable demand from overseas investors [4]. Minor Metals - Tungsten prices rose to ¥535,000 per ton, with a week-on-week increase of +5.5% [4]. - The report also notes a tightening supply in the rare earth sector, with prices for praseodymium and dysprosium oxides showing slight declines [4]. Steel Sector - SHFE rebar and hot-rolled coil prices were reported at ¥3,142 and ¥3,305 per ton, with slight week-on-week decreases [5]. - The report mentions a significant explosion at a steel plant, which may lead to stricter safety regulations and supply constraints in the steel industry [5]. Investment Recommendations - The report suggests focusing on companies with rich copper resources, such as Zijin Mining and China Molybdenum, as well as those in the aluminum sector like China Aluminum and Nanshan Aluminum [8]. - It also recommends monitoring tungsten and rare earth companies, as well as steel firms with strong product structures [8].
